Abstract
Smoking cocaine hydrochloride in the form of cocarettes is a method of cocaine use that has not been described in the scientific literature so far. Nonetheless it seems to be a somewhat common method of cocaine use in order to avoid the nasal irritation. Three case reports are presented in order to discuss the possibility. Copyright 2003 S.
